Bug Description

The example internal-client.conf (and expirer and reconciler historically) does to have `account_autocreate = true` which means it takes the default account_autocreate = false

Which sounds weird/bad - we *also* have the auto_create_account_prefix option which defaults to . - and a lot of the places we *use* internal-client.conf (and it's cousins object-expirer.conf, container-reconciler.conf) operate on these allegedly "auto-created magic dot-accounts"

... but it's not possible to create dot account using InternalClient/internal-client.conf unless you turn on the `account_autocreate = true` config option (i.e. the default config doesn't "work")

... except it *does* work. I mean... my *production* object-expirer.conf and container-reconciler.conf don't have account_autocreate = true and it's not all horribly broken?

But in my reading this is at least half on accident.

As near as I can tell for a few reasons the object-expirer and container-reconciler end up creating their .expiring_objects and .misplaced_object accounts via direct container PUTs - the container server special cases dot accounts and the container-updater creates the accounts.

Then there's a little gem in proxy.controllers.base that lets get_container_info return a container's cache info before the container-updater has auto-vivified the account when that is needed (a PUT to a container in an auto-created account head of the container-updater).

But you definately can *not* create containers and upload objects into "auto created" dot-accounts using InternalClient/internal-client.conf unless you set `account_autocreate = true` (or happen to only create these "auto-created" .account/container's using direct container requests to the back-end storage)

Seems like the default example config should be more conducive to getting stuff done?

    domain_remap: stop mangling client-provided paths

    The root_path option for domain_remap seems to serve two purposes:
     - provide the first component (version) for the backend request
     - be an optional leading component for the client request, which
       should be stripped off

    As a result, we have mappings like:

       c.a.example.com/v1/o -> /v1/AUTH_a/c/o

    instead of

       c.a.example.com/v1/o -> /v1/AUTH_a/c/v1/o

    which is rather bizarre. Why on earth did we *ever* start doing this?

    Now, this second behavior is managed by a config option
    (mangle_client_paths) with the default being to disable it.

    Upgrade Consideration
    =====================

    If for some reason you *do* want to drop some parts of the
    client-supplied path, add

       mangle_client_paths = True

    to the [filter:domain_remap] section of your proxy-server.conf. Do this
    before upgrading to avoid any loss of availability.
